Frequently Asked Questions about Colmar
How much are Studio apartments in Colmar?
There are currently 11 Studio Apartments in Colmar with rent ranges from $1,220 to $1,605 with an average price of $1,512.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Colmar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Colmar ranges from $1,200 to $2,072 with an average monthly rent of $1,653.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Colmar c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Colmar range from $1,480 to $2,600.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,062.
